🎯 Current Status: v2.1.0 Released ✅

Latest Release: v2.1.0 (November 29, 2025)

What Works:

  • ✅ Documentation scraping (HTML websites)
  • ✅ GitHub repository scraping with unlimited local analysis
  • ✅ PDF extraction and conversion
  • ✅ Unified multi-source scraping (docs + GitHub + PDF)
  • ✅ 9 MCP tools fully functional
  • ✅ Auto-upload to Claude
  • ✅ 24 preset configs (including 5 unified configs)
  • ✅ Large docs support (40K+ pages)
  • ✅ Configurable directory exclusions
  • ✅ 427 tests passing

🎨 Flexibility Rules

  1. Pick any task, any order - No dependencies (mostly)
  2. Start small - Research tasks before implementation
  3. One task at a time - Focus, complete, move on
  4. Switch anytime - Not enjoying it? Pick another!
  5. Document as you go - Each task should update docs
  6. Test incrementally - Each task should have a quick test
  7. Ship early - Don't wait for "complete" features
